Albury

Albury (NSW) is part of the Albury-Wodonga border region — a Hume Highway logistics hub with Albury Wodonga Health and Border Medical College providing employment stability. At $930k median (NSW side only), gross yield is 3.2% — strongly negative cashflow at standard LVR. The Wodonga (VIC) side has a materially lower median (~$640k) and is a separate suburb and state. Ensure clarity on which side of the border you are assessing.

Shepparton

5.0% yield on a 64,000-population city with Australia's largest tomato processing facility and a $400M hospital rebuild underway. The Food Valley precinct is creating permanent food-tech employment. Rent growth +5.0% will push to cashflow-positive within 18 months.
